
Some artists in Ghana turn to Prophet Ajagurajah, the founder of the Ajagurajah Movement, for spiritual protection, according to Bishop Kwabena Asiamah.
In an interview with Andy Dosty on Hitz FM, Prophet Ajagurajah mentioned that one of the most significant things a man should take seriously is spiritual defense against evil powers.
Ajagurajah also revealed that many individuals travel great distances to seek his protection. He said that people from various walks of life came to him for protection, including pastors, politicians, and entertainers.

Some artists do not consider “beef” to be merely social media hype. They take it seriously, and they come to me for spiritual guidance.
People believe that he “kills people spiritually” and that they come to him to do them damage, but this is not in line with his beliefs, he said.
The Prophet went on to say that artists like Daddy Lumba and Shatta Wale have endured for a long time in the music business due to their spiritual protection.
Which singer in Ghana has a dispute with Daddy Lumba and doesn’t have a career that is dead as a result? Are you attempting to imply that Shatta Wale lacks a strong spiritual foundation?
Many musicians have vanished from the stage because they lacked spiritual protection, he added. The people who have endured the test of time understand the need for spiritual defense.
People believe that Shatta Wale practices juju, but they are unaware of how fervently he prays. He took a bath in the sea after being released from prison. He claimed if he didn’t understand spiritual concerns, he wouldn’t have done so.
